The Dawn of WiFi 7
Expected to deliver unparalleled performance, WiFi 7 (802.11be) is set to provide a dramatic leap in speed, capacity, and overall efficiency. It introduces key technological advancements and enhancements, setting the stage for new applications and a refreshing user experience.
1. Multi-Link Operation (MLO)
One of the standout features of WiFi 7 is Multi-Link Operation, which allows devices to operate across multiple frequency bands simultaneously. This capability enhances connection reliability and throughput, ensuring a smoother experience—even in congested WiFi environments.
- Improved Speed: Combining 2.4 GHz, 5 GHz, and 6 GHz bands for optimal speed.
- Reduced Latency: Ensuring quicker response times in gaming and real-time applications.
2. Enhanced Spatial Streams
WiFi 7 takes spatial streaming to the next level, supporting up to 16 spatial streams. This dramatic increase allows for much higher data rates and better performance in environments with multiple connected devices. By optimizing data transmission through advanced beamforming technologies, users can enjoy higher reliability.
3. Increased Channel Widths
WiFi 7 introduces wider channels of up to 320 MHz. This increase vastly improves throughput and decreases congestion. Wider channels mean more data can be transmitted simultaneously, making WiFi 7 especially suitable for high-density environments such as stadiums and concert venues.
4. Advanced QoS (Quality of Service)
With the implementation of advanced QoS features, WiFi 7 can prioritize bandwidth allocation for critical applications. This ensures that high-priority tasks—such as video conferencing and online gaming—receive the necessary bandwidth to function smoothly, even in heavily loaded networks.
Applications and Use Cases
As network design professionals, understanding the applications of WiFi 7 will be crucial in harnessing its full potential. Here are some prominent use cases:
- Smart Cities: WiFi 7 can facilitate more connected devices and sensors, improving city-wide data collection and management.
- Healthcare: In hospitals, reliable connectivity is essential. WiFi 7 can support numerous devices while ensuring consistent service.
- Virtual and Augmented Reality: Enhanced throughput and low latency make WiFi 7 ideal for VR applications, providing immersive user experiences.
Challenges in WiFi 7 Implementation
While WiFi 7 promises a myriad of benefits, certain challenges should be considered:
- Infrastructure Upgrades: Existing networks may require updates to fully leverage WiFi 7 capabilities.
- Cost: New hardware and equipment can be expensive, posing a barrier for some organizations.
- Device Compatibility: Ensuring all devices support the new standard is essential for maximizing WiFi 7 benefits.
Compliance and Security
As with any technological advancement, security is paramount. WiFi 7 incorporates improvements in encryption, including the latest WPA3 standards, to safeguard data. Network design professionals must prioritize security compliance to protect sensitive information and enhance user trust.
